Kai Donner (1888?1935) was a Finnish linguist, ethnographer, explorer, author and national activist, who completed two journeys to Siberia in 1911?1913 and 1914. In the field he took several hundred photographs, a selection of which is here made available as high-quality reproductions, conveying the true spirit of his fieldwork ? a full century ago. To accompany the photographic documentation, this volume contains articles devoted to various aspects of Kai Donner's legacy, with the focus on his role as a specialist in multidisciplinary Siberian studies within the paradigm of Northern Ethnography. 9789525667578. Book Description Hardcover. Condition: New. 174 pages : illustrations, portraits ; 23 cm. Contents: Scholar and activist : Kai Donner's life and work / Juha Janhunen -- From West to East : Kai Donner's international connections / Joakim Donner -- The linguist in the field : Kai Donner's collections from Siberian languages / Jarmo Alatalo -- Shamans and spirits : Kai Donner and northern ethnography / Juha Pentikäinen -- Ethnological reality : Kai Donner and material culture / Ildikó Lehtinen -- The scientist and the camera : Kai Donner as a photographer / Peter Sandberg -- Bibliography of Kai Donner / Juha Janhunen -- Kai Donner's collection at the Museum of Cultures / Ildikó Lehtinen -- On the process of photographic "restoration" / Peter Sandberg.
